Understanding the Importance of Utility Location and Mapping in Construction
In the intricate landscape of modern construction, meticulous planning and risk mitigation are paramount to project success. This is where construction utility mapping emerges as a vital tool, enabling stakeholders to navigate the complex web of underground utilities with unparalleled precision. Accurate utility mapping for construction involves identifying and documenting every subterranean element—from water pipes and gas lines to electrical cables and fiber optics—to ensure safe and efficient building processes.
Professional underground utility mapping services leverage advanced technologies like GIS (Geographic Information System) utility mapping to create comprehensive digital models, enhancing visibility and accessibility. These accurate construction utility surveys not only safeguard workers from accidental damage but also streamline construction timelines and budgets by eliminating costly delays and repairs. By adopting professional utility mapping solutions, construction teams can confidently proceed, fostering a harmonious balance between infrastructure development and the preservation of critical underground utilities.
